Description
This course is designed to provide the student with successful therapeutic communication skills that are necessary in a healthcare setting.
Upon course completion, students will be able to:
• List six steps to successful professional communication.
• Compare professional, therapeutic, and social communications.
• Contrast verbal and nonverbal communication by using examples.
• Examine barriers to multicultural therapeutic communication.
• Describe examples of the negative and positive components of both the alternative and traditional therapies for medical care.
• List essential guidelines for therapeutic communication for each age group.
• Compare multiple therapeutic responses for clients who are angry, depressed or have addictive disorders.
• Identify cultural differences in life-altering illness, grief and death experiences.
